Dreaming is a complex phenomenon generated by the brain, involving interactions among the brainstem, limbic system, and cortex. Sensory experiences in dreams—visual, auditory, and olfactory—are shaped by body position, sleep stages, and micro-arousals. Autobiographical memory, with its reconstructive nature, contributes to dream narratives. Age-related changes in sleep architecture alter dream phenomenology. Dreaming is neurophysiologically distinct from hallucinations. Aggressive dream content relates to emotional processing. Lucid dreaming involves partial restoration of metacognitive control. Dream research has clinical relevance for mental health conditions.

Shamanic archetypes persist across English and Turkic literary traditions, though in different forms. English literature adapts shamanic elements metaphorically through symbolic journeys, nature mysticism, and motifs of wise magicians, sacred landscapes, and heroic descents into supernatural realms, transformed by a Western cultural lens yet retaining ties to original shamanic cosmology. Turkic traditions embody shamanic practice more directly, especially in epic narratives where the shaman appears as a central protagonist—a healer, seer, and guide of souls—whose rituals and spirit communications structure the narrative, preserving ceremonial practices, spirit associations, and cosmic journeys from Central Asian traditions. Both approaches validate literature's capacity to preserve and reinvent ancient spiritual paradigms, offering insights into humanity's search for meaning beyond material existence.

Shared silence in seated meditation is not a break from social connection but a medium for a distinct form of intimacy. An ethnographic study of zazen at the Bristol Zen Dojo found that practitioners feel alone together, connected through stillness, posture, and affective synchrony rather than dialogue. This silence generates a silent epistemology: a mode of knowing grounded in somatic attention and atmospheric attunement. Silence also transforms temporal perception, has effects that persist beyond the meditation hall, and poses unique challenges for newcomers. The work argues that silence is a site of knowledge and co-presence, challenging assumptions about communication and sociality.

This chapter examines how Western esotericism has been framed through apologetics and polemics, arguing that these rhetorical strategies have shaped both the defense and critique of esoteric traditions. It explores the ways in which proponents and opponents of esotericism have constructed narratives to either legitimize or discredit these practices, often drawing on religious, philosophical, and historical arguments. The text highlights the role of identity formation and boundary-making in these discourses, showing how esotericism has been alternately embraced as a source of spiritual wisdom or condemned as heresy or superstition. The analysis underscores the complexity of defining esotericism amid conflicting perspectives.

The self is not only a narrative but also involves a stable self-anchor, bodily grounding, and rhythm-generating dynamics of the retrosplenial cortex. The stable self-anchor relates to the precuneus and posterior cingulate cortex, with a marker being the balance of glutamate-glutamine complex and GABA, assessed via proton magnetic resonance spectroscopy and linked to functional connectivity with the medial prefrontal cortex. Bodily grounding involves coupling between the posterior cingulate and insula, along with the temporoparietal junction, self-location, and body ownership. Rhythm-generating dynamics describe retrosplenial delta and theta activity during reference-frame switching; abnormal patterns appear in dissociative states. Depersonalization tests the stable self-anchor, and ketamine-induced dissociation tests pathological rhythm dynamics. The theory predicts partial dissociation among these axes' markers across tasks, symptoms, and pharmacological states.

The chapter examines the concept of gnosis within Western esotericism, arguing that it represents a form of intuitive or experiential knowledge distinct from rational or doctrinal belief. It traces how gnosis has been understood across various esoteric traditions, emphasizing its role as a transformative insight into the divine or ultimate reality. The text discusses the tension between gnosis and established religious orthodoxy, suggesting that claims to direct spiritual knowledge often challenge institutional authority. It concludes that gnosis remains a central but contested category in the study of esotericism, highlighting its significance for understanding alternative spiritual epistemologies.

Having a powerful meditative experience does not prove that the metaphysical interpretation attached to it is true. An experience of boundlessness or divinity does not demonstrate that reality itself is universal consciousness or absolute being. Conversely, an inherited spiritual tradition can shape how practitioners interpret their own experiences, leading them to treat those experiences as confirmations of a realization they have not actually attained. This is especially relevant to Sarkar's concept of 'Cosmic Consciousness,' which refers to the ontological ground of reality, not an expanded individual state. Responsible spiritual transmission requires distinguishing between experience, interpretation, authority, usefulness, and ontology, so that neither immediate experience nor inherited authority is mistaken for ontological justification.

A new mechanistic model called the Thalamic Filter Model (TFM) proposes that depression may involve chronically elevated inhibitory tone in the thalamic reticular nucleus, which narrows conscious bandwidth and produces cognitive rigidity and rumination. Ketamine's rapid antidepressant effect may work by temporarily reducing this thalamic over-filtering. Baseline EEG features—including vigilance stage distribution and spectral dynamics—predict ketamine response in treatment-resistant depression. A review of six independent EEG biomarker studies (total n > 200) found that lower baseline vigilance, lower gamma power, and higher alpha power all predict better response, consistent with the model's prediction that higher baseline filter impedance predicts greater benefit. The model generates three falsifiable predictions and proposes lag-1 autocorrelation as a practical baseline biomarker.

A 57-year-old man with no meditation training showed brainwave patterns during sexual arousal that resemble those seen in advanced meditators. Using a consumer EEG headset, researchers detected spindle-band activity (11–15 Hz) during high-arousal states and quiet rest. In one session, directed attention reduced spindle density by 89%. They also observed moments when alpha and beta brainwaves dropped to near-zero across all channels, and a 'hover phase' where the subject appeared to voluntarily maintain brainwave activity just above that threshold. The subject's resting brain activity was reorganized, with eyes-open and eyes-closed alpha power being equal and spindles appearing before eye closure. These findings suggest altered thalamic gating, possibly from a prior near-death experience, but require replication with clinical equipment.
